Default Carbon county, Utah

If you are in or near here you may be interested in this. On a radio talk show someone called in and said they worked for a garbage company there. He went on to say that the state of New York is dredging parts of the Staten Island area. They load the diggings on barges and send them to Houston. Then they are put on trucks and hauled to Carbon County to be put in landfills. He said they layer the stuff out to dry.
It seems to me if one could get into the area some neat old finds might be dug. Probably a few human remains as well Give it a try, Steve in so az
